Withe the rest of the team we discussed the results of a pilot and the options for a wastewater treatment plant (WTP) of the entire city 275.000 citizens with Skiffle, a local enthousiastic wastwater enginear.

In the afternoon we visited the construction of the public toilet at the busstation. The wastewater of the toilet is treated in a septictank and a lavabed filter (IBAklasse 2). Then a sink pith to lead it in the ground.

With Kokeb the technical engineer of the municipality we went to the lowest part of the city. This part is flooded every year. Then the people leave there homes for three month and then come back. A tipical advising job for the dutch waterboards. We agreed that we will propose it as a sub- project in a follow up program.
